Do you marvel at the degree to which your life story inspired your business? Do you think you’ve faced challenges as an entrepreneur?

 

Meet Victoria Tifft, who contracted malaria in West Africa, which inspired her to become the founder of a booming medical research company that earned acclaim at National Small Business Week. She is the president and CEO of ClinicalRM, a Hinckley, Ohio-based government-contract medical-research firm.
